This is a list of the largest video-capable screens in the world.
Rank | Location | City | Country | Year Installed | Size (m2) | Size (sq ft) | Dimensions (m) | Dimensions (ft) | Resolution | Megapixels | Technology | Display Type | Provider | References |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
1 | Sphere at The Venetian Resort | Paradise, Nevada | United States | 2023 | 54,000 | 580,000 | 157 by 112 | 515 by 367 | 19,000 × 13,500 pixels | 256.5 | LED | Transparent | SACO Technologies | [1] |
2 | Resorts World | Winchester, Nevada | United States | 2020 | 15,016.5 | 161,636 | 145 by 104 | 475 by 340 | 50 mm LED Custom Mesh | Transparent | Y Design Build | [2] | ||
3 | Fremont Street Experience | Las Vegas | United States | 12,000 | 130,000 | 457 by 27 | 1,500 by 90 | 15,104 × 1,088 pixels | 16.4 | 27 mm LED | Transparent | Watchfire | [3][4][5] | |
4 | Mall Taman Anggrek | West Jakarta | Indonesia | 2012 | 8,675 | 93,380 | 475 by 25 | 1,559 by 82 | 3,024 × 670 pixels | 2.0 | 42.5 mm and 166 mm | Transparent & Traditional | StandardVision | [6] |
5 | The Place | Beijing | China | 7,466 | 80,360 | 250 by 30 | 820 by 98 | 35 × 40 mm pixel pitch | Transparent (mesh) | Optotech | [7][8] | |||
6 | M+ Facade | Hong Kong | China | 7,238.0 | 77,909 | 361 by 216 | 110 by 65.8 | 2,816 × 1,686 pixels | 4.7 | LED | Transparent | Herzog & de Meuron | [9] | |
7 | SoFi Stadium | Inglewood, California | United States | 6,500 | 70,000 | 110 by 12 | 360 by 40 | 80 | 8 mm LED | Traditional & double-sided | Samsung Electronics | [10][11] | ||
8 | Citigroup Tower | Shanghai | China | 6,030.7 | 64,914 | 140 by 43 | 458 by 142 | 952 × 298 pixels | 0.283696 | LED | Transparent | 深圳沃科半导体照明有限公司 | [12] | |
9 | Mexico City Arena | Mexico City | Mexico | 5,990.8 | 64,484 | 29 by 209 | 94 by 686 | 125 mm LED stick elements | Transparent | Daktronics | [13] | |||
10 | Mercedes-Benz Stadium | Atlanta | United States | 2017 | 5,793 | 62,350 | 328 by 18 | 1,075 by 58 | 21,504& × 1,152 pixels | 24.7 | 15HD LED Video | Traditional | Daktronics | [14][15] |
